Why Choosing the Right Dumpster Size Matters

Selecting the correct dumpster size is one of the most important steps in planning any cleanup, renovation, or construction project. Choosing too small of a container can lead to overflow and extra hauls. Choosing too large can take up unnecessary space on your property or job site.

Understanding dumpster sizes, their capacity, and common uses will help you confidently answer the question: what size dumpster do I need? Below, we break down everything you need to know.

Common Dumpster Sizing Mistakes

Even experienced contractors sometimes miscalculate. Here are common mistakes to avoid:

1. Underestimating Debris Volume

Many people underestimate how quickly debris piles up. Demolition creates more waste than expected.

2. Ignoring Bulky Items

Large furniture, cabinetry, and framing materials take up more space than loose debris.

3. Forgetting Weight Considerations

Heavy materials like shingles, tile, and concrete can limit how much fits safely in a container.

4. Choosing Based on Guesswork Alone

Understanding dumpster dimensions, project scope, and debris type helps avoid surprises.
